目的 模拟颅内动脉瘤内的血液流动,进而获得血流动力学的各种参数.方法 利用颅内动脉瘤二维数字减影血管造影容积成像数据,建立颅内动脉瘤三维有限元模型,应用计算流体动力学方法计算颅内动脉瘤血流动力学的各种参数.结果 实验获得了颅内动脉瘤血流动力学相关参数包括血流速度、剪切力、压力等,与数字减影血管造影对比可靠.结论 计算流体动力学数值模拟是研究颅内动脉瘤血流动力学的可靠方法.%Objective To simulate hemodynamic status of intracranial aneurysm and obtain parameters of hemodynamics. Method With three-dimensional ( 3-D ) digital subtraction angiography volume imaging data, 3-D modeling of intracranial aneurysm were setted up and parameters of hemodynamics of intracranial aneurysm were calculated by computeational fluid dynamics( CFD) . Result The experiment obtains parameters of hemocdynamics such as velocity ,pressure and wall shear stress, etc. Conclusion The numeral simulation of CFD is a reliable method to research on hemodynamics of intracranial aneurysm.
